Doctors report number of medical malpractice suits declining

May 2, 2012

Aunt Minnie (5/2, Yee) reports, “The number of medical malpractice suits filed in the US each year is actually declining, but those that are filed are more severe, said presenters Dr. Richard Daffner and Dr. Leonard Berlin.” As the story explains, “To minimize risk, radiologists must remain vigilant about communicating urgent results and documenting their interpretation process, especially because the public’s take on of ‘standard of care’ can be skewed.”
